The Silver Spurs Rodeo Parade will liven up downtown St. Cloud on Saturday, February 14, 2026, beginning at 10 a.m.
This beloved event, brought to life by Experience Kissimmee and Kisselback Ford, launches the rodeo season and celebrates St. Cloud’s lasting rodeo heritage.
Started by the Silver Spurs Riding Club, the parade is a local tradition, uniting the community for generations.
Spectators can expect a colorful morning with equestrian groups, marching bands, vintage cars, and local organizations all honoring Florida’s cowboy spirit.
This year, the festivities fall on Valentine’s Day, and everyone is encouraged to wear red for a festive flair.
The celebration continues that evening with the 15th Annual Monster Bulls at 7:30 p.m., featuring heart-pounding bull riding action.
Come experience the pride, excitement, and community spirit of St. Cloud’s storied rodeo season. Read More... |
An investigation is underway after a body was found inside a car that caught fire in St. Cloud, Florida. The incident occurred early in the morning and firefighters were able to extinguish the flames before finding the body. The identity of the person and the cause of death are still unknown at this time. The police are treating the case as a suspicious death and are asking anyone with information to come forward. A 20-year-old woman from Davenport lost her life in a devastating car accident late Friday night along Osceola Polk Line Road, just east of Heritage Pass.
Authorities report the woman was driving westbound at high speed in a 2017 Ford Fusion before losing control.
The vehicle veered off the road, struck a tree, and immediately caught fire.
Emergency responders pronounced her dead at the scene; no other vehicles were involved.
Her identity has not yet been released as family are being notified.
The Florida Highway Patrol is continuing their investigation into the cause.
This tragedy comes as Osceola Polk Line Road undergoes major improvements, including expansions and the new Visions Resort & Spa construction, underscoring the need for extra caution amid rapid area growth.

Gentry Land Company and Rj Whidden & Associates are teaming up to develop Waterlin, a 251-acre mixed-use development in Osceola County’s St. Cloud. The project will feature single-family homes, townhomes, apartments, and commercial spaces, with a focus on sustainability and walkability. The development will also include parks, trails, and access to nearby schools and shopping. Construction is set to begin in early 2026, and the project is expected to have a positive impact on the local economy and community. Read More... |

The "Great Freeze" of 1894-1895 devastated Florida's citrus and other agricultural industries, including Disston's sugar plantation, contributing to its eventual abandonment before St. Cloud was envisioned. |

❄️ Smart Steps for Planning Your Financial Goals This New Year 💰📊
📅 Set Clear & Realistic Goals – Define what you want to achieve this year, whether it’s saving for an emergency fund, paying off debt, or planning a big purchase. Break big goals into smaller, achievable milestones.
📝 Review Last Year’s Spending – Look back at where your money went. Identifying patterns and unnecessary expenses helps you make smarter decisions moving forward.
💳 Create (or Refresh) Your Budget – Build a budget that fits your lifestyle. Make room for essentials, savings, and a little fun so it’s easier to stick with it long-term.
🏦 Pay Yourself First – Automate your savings, even if it’s a small amount. Treat saving like a non-negotiable bill to build consistency throughout the year.
🎯 Prioritize High-Impact Goals – Focus on what will make the biggest difference, such as clearing high-interest debt or growing your emergency fund before taking on new financial commitments.
📉 Cut Costs Strategically – Cancel unused subscriptions, shop smarter, and compare prices before big purchases. Small cuts can add up to big savings over time.
📊 Track Progress & Adjust – Check in on your goals monthly or quarterly. Life changes, and your plan can too — adjusting keeps you on track instead of feeling discouraged.
✅ Takeaway: A successful financial year starts with intention, planning, and consistency. By setting clear goals and making mindful money choices, you’ll build confidence, reduce stress, and spend smarter all year long. Here’s to a financially savvy and successful new year! 🎉💰 |
